Can a simple graph exist with 15 vertices each of degree five?

WebSep 26, 2024 · The sum of the degrees of the vertices "5 \u22c5 15 = 75" is odd. WebIn graph theory, the degree (or valency) of a vertex of a graph is the number of edges that are incident to the vertex; in a multigraph, a loop contributes 2 to a vertex's degree, for the two ends of the edge. These are graphs defined from the vertices of a polygon, with an edge whenever two vertices can be connected by a line segment that does not pass outside the polygon. (In particular, vertices that are adjacent in the polygon are also adjacent in the graph.)
